- The distance between Puerto Montt, Chile and Renk, Sudan is approximately 12,188 km or 7,574 mi.
- To reach Puerto Montt in this distance one would set out from Renk bearing 230° or SW and follow the great circles arc to approach Puerto Montt bearing 271.5° or W .
- Puerto Montt has a Mediterranean warm climate (Csb) whereas Renk has a subtropical hot steppe climate (BSh).
- Puerto Montt is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ome whereas Renk is in or near the tropical very dry forest biome.
- The mean annual temperature is 17.8 °C (32°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.1 °C (0.2°F) less in Puerto Montt.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ic for both.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1227.3 mm (48.3 in) more which is equivalent to 1227.3 l/m² (30.12 US gal/ft²) or 12,273,000 l/ha (1,312,065 US gal/ac) more. About 3 4/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 25.1° lower in Puerto Montt than in Renk.
- Relative humidity levels are 41.2% higher.
- The mean dew point temperature is 6.1°C (11°F) lower.
